Thursday saw 6,310 new cases reported in Dallas County, making it the highest single-day total here since the pandemic began in March 2020. To cope with that demand, Dallas County Health and Human Services has opened several new testing sites throughout the county. Testing is free to the public, and hours and appointment availability vary at each site.
